Problem Opening or Closing Your Mouth
Experiencing difficulty opening up or shutting your mouth is a clear sign that you ought to consult a dental surgeon quickly. This sign can be a sign of various underlying oral health and wellness issues that require prompt focus.
Right here are five feasible reasons for your difficulty in opening up or shutting your mouth:
- Temporomandibular Joint (TMJ) Problem: TMJ problem influences the joint that attaches your jawbone to your head. It can cause discomfort and stiffness, making it difficult to relocate your jaw.
- Lockjaw: Tetanus, likewise known as trismus, is a problem where the jaw muscles spasm and stop normal mouth opening.
- Oral Cancer Cells: Difficulty in mouth motion can be a very early indication of dental cancer cells. It's vital to get it checked by an oral cosmetic surgeon.
- Infection: An infection in the oral cavity or salivary glands can cause swelling and problem in mouth activity.
- Trauma: Injury to the jaw or face can bring about issues with jaw activity.
If you experience problem opening or closing your mouth, don't postpone looking for expert aid from an oral specialist.

Clicking or Popping Jaw Joint
Do you experience a clicking or popping feeling in your jaw joint? This could be a sign that you require to speak with an oral surgeon promptly.
Clicking or appearing the jaw joint, additionally known as the temporomandibular joint (TMJ), can show a trouble with the joint's alignment or function. It might be triggered by conditions such as TMJ problem, joint inflammation, or a displaced disc in the joint.
This clicking or popping can bring about pain, discomfort, and trouble in opening or closing your mouth. If left neglected, it can intensify and impact your daily life.
